South Wales chair of the Chartered Institute of Marketing James Horsham on price verses provenance.
SINCE the recession began the food and drink market has been going through a big change.
This is mainly due to turbulent global markets and climate change, but at a more local level we as consumers are changing the way we buy.
Price is winning over provenance as more of us are feeling the financial squeeze. Shoppers in large numbers are switching to own-label and discount brands in an attempt to save money.
